Mustafa Emrah A., who stayed in a hotel in Arnavutköy Yavuz Selim Neighborhood with his girlfriend for 81 days, allegedly fled the hotel without paying part of the accommodation fee. In the incident reflected on security cameras, the person left his identity card and passport behind when leaving the hotel.

On March 11, Mustafa Emrah A., who checked into the hotel with his Uzbek girlfriend Zarnıgor C., stayed at the hotel for 81 days. The couple, who paid for part of their stay, made their last payment on April 19. However, when the hotel management demanded the remaining fee, Mustafa Emrah A. refused to make the payment.

Hotel manager Ayşegül Saçan explained the situation as follows: “Our customer Mustafa Emrah A. stated that he wanted to stay at the hotel with his girlfriend and we registered him by taking the necessary passport and identity information. At first they were making their payments, but they made their last payment on April 19. They kept stalling us and finally at 06.15 in the morning on May 13, he first took his girlfriend out of the hotel by stalling our staff, and then he left saying that he would come back. However, he did not return and fled leaving his passport and ID card at the hotel.”

In the images reflected on the security cameras of the hotel, the moments when Mustafa Emrah A. escaped from the hotel by distracting the staff were recorded. The manager Ayşegül Saçan went to the police and filed a complaint. Saçan, who also handed over the identity card and passport left by the person at the hotel to the police station, stated that they were subjected to swearing and insults when they tried to reach the person.

Ayşegül Saçan stated that Mustafa Emrah A. and his girlfriend owed a total of 44,500 TL during their stay at the hotel, of which 22,000 TL was not paid. Stating that part of the accommodation period was paid, Saçan explained that they filed an enforcement case for the remaining debt and that the legal process continues.
